Acquisition and recorded loot sources
Blue gem is referenced by 68 configured TFS monster loot entries and 0 current official creature-library mentions. Exact percentages below come only from the TFS 100,000-point loot scale, before any server-wide loot-rate multiplier, stamina rule, prey bonus, event modifier, or owner customization. Official library mentions are kept separate because that source does not publish a probability.
| Monster | Base chance | Maximum count | Source units |
|---|---|---|---|
| Duke Krule | 100.00% | 2 | 100000/100,000 |
| Feroxa | 100.00% | 1 | 100000/100,000 |
| Shulgrax | 66.67% | 1 | 66667/100,000 |
| The Duke Of The Depths | 57.14% | 1 | 57143/100,000 |
| Tarbaz | 50.00% | 1 | 50000/100,000 |
| The Count Of The Core | 33.33% | 1 | 33333/100,000 |
| Zamulosh | 33.33% | 1 | 33333/100,000 |
| Gaz'haragoth | 28.57% | 1 | 28571/100,000 |
| Zushuka | 28.00% | 1 | 28000/100,000 |
| Lady Tenebris | 26.74% | 1 | 26744/100,000 |
| Scarlett Etzel | 26.09% | 2 | 26087/100,000 |
| Urmahlullu The Weakened | 25.00% | 1 | 25000/100,000 |
| Lord Azaram | 23.64% | 1 | 23636/100,000 |
| Earl Osam | 23.40% | 2 | 23404/100,000 |
| Annihilon | 22.58% | 1 | 22581/100,000 |
| Orshabaal | 22.22% | 1 | 22222/100,000 |
| The Time Guardian | 21.74% | 1 | 21739/100,000 |
| Lloyd | 21.25% | 1 | 21250/100,000 |
| Soul Of Dragonking Zyrtarch | 20.93% | 1 | 20930/100,000 |
| The Enraged Thorn Knight | 20.83% | 1 | 20833/100,000 |
| Ancient Spawn Of Morgathla | 20.00% | 2 | 20000/100,000 |
| Count Vlarkorth | 20.00% | 1 | 20000/100,000 |
| Sir Baeloc | 20.00% | 1 | 20000/100,000 |
| The Last Lore Keeper | 19.03% | 1 | 19030/100,000 |
| Zavarash | 15.03% | 1 | 15030/100,000 |
| Zulazza the Corruptor | 14.29% | 1 | 14286/100,000 |
| Ghazbaran | 14.29% | 1 | 14285/100,000 |
| The Scourge Of Oblivion | 13.51% | 1 | 13514/100,000 |
| King Zelos | 11.26% | 1 | 11264/100,000 |
| Terofar | 11.11% | 1 | 11110/100,000 |
| Morgaroth | 9.09% | 1 | 9091/100,000 |
| The Freezing Time Guardian | 9.09% | 1 | 9091/100,000 |
| Ink Blob | 4.95% | 1 | 4952/100,000 |
| Zugurosh | 4.44% | 1 | 4444/100,000 |
| Glooth Fairy | 4.17% | 1 | 4167/100,000 |
| Sphinx | 3.67% | 1 | 3665/100,000 |
| Feral Sphinx | 3.40% | 1 | 3395/100,000 |
| True Dawnfire Asura | 2.73% | 1 | 2733/100,000 |
| True Midnight Asura | 2.09% | 1 | 2086/100,000 |
| Fahim The Wise | 2.04% | 1 | 2041/100,000 |
| True Frost Flower Asura | 1.92% | 1 | 1923/100,000 |
| Tunnel Tyrant | 1.86% | 1 | 1857/100,000 |
| Hand Of Cursed Fate | 1.69% | 1 | 1690/100,000 |
| Apocalypse | 1.50% | 1 | 1500/100,000 |
| Bazir | 1.50% | 1 | 1500/100,000 |
| Freegoiz | 1.50% | 1 | 1500/100,000 |
| Infernatil | 1.50% | 1 | 1500/100,000 |
| Verminor | 1.50% | 1 | 1500/100,000 |
| Lamassu | 1.50% | 1 | 1495/100,000 |
| Latrivan | 1.40% | 1 | 1395/100,000 |
| Ogre Rowdy | 1.13% | 1 | 1133/100,000 |
| Young Goanna | 1.12% | 1 | 1117/100,000 |
| Undead Dragon | 1.09% | 1 | 1095/100,000 |
| Ogre Ruffian | 1.05% | 1 | 1048/100,000 |
| Mazoran | 1.00% | 1 | 1000/100,000 |
| Sparkion | 0.900% | 1 | 900/100,000 |
| Defiler | 0.843% | 1 | 843/100,000 |
| Dipthrah | 0.833% | 1 | 833/100,000 |
| Ferumbras Mortal Shell | 0.800% | 1 | 800/100,000 |
| Cliff Strider | 0.726% | 1 | 726/100,000 |
| Grimeleech | 0.720% | 1 | 720/100,000 |
| Misguided Bully | 0.652% | 1 | 652/100,000 |
| Ironblight | 0.599% | 1 | 599/100,000 |
| Frost Flower Asura | 0.353% | 1 | 353/100,000 |
| Midnight Asura | 0.320% | 1 | 320/100,000 |
| Dawnfire Asura | 0.301% | 1 | 301/100,000 |
| Minotaur Invader | 0.187% | 1 | 187/100,000 |
| Marid | 0.080% | 1 | 80/100,000 |
